林冠作为森林与外界环境相互作用最直接和最活跃的关键生态界面,承载了森林生物多样性的主体,在生物多样性的形成与维持以及生态系统功能过程中发挥着重要的作用,被称为地球的“第八大洲”。同时,林冠对气候变化和人为干扰高度敏感,在人类活动和全球气候变化加剧的背景下,森林生态系统正面临着严重的威胁,首当其冲的就是森林冠层。气候变化下的林冠生物多样性保护与可持续利用已成为现代生态学研究的热点问题,受到森林生态学、气候学、环境科学等研究领域的学者越来越多的关注。据此,中国生物多样性监测与研究网络以网络内拥有森林冠层塔吊的生物多样性监测样地为平台,建立了林冠生物多样性监测专项网。该专项网将参照国际标准,统一监测指标,规范监测标准,通过大尺度地带性森林冠层内植物(包括附生种子植物和附生孢子植物)多样性、动物多样性、微生物多样性及其动态变化的长期监测,结合林冠小气候环境特征监测,建立林冠小环境特征、植物多样性、节肢动物多样性和微生物多样性等4个动态更新的数据库,以阐明我国典型森林林冠生物多样性变化的规律,揭示其对森林生态系统功能过程的影响和对全球变化的响应。
As the most direct and active key ecological interface of the interaction between the forest and the external environment, the forest canopy hosts the main body of forest biodiversity and plays an important role in the formation and maintenance of biodiversity and the ecosystem function. It is called Earth’s “eighth continent”. At the same time, canopies are highly sensitive to climate change and human-induced disturbance. Under the background of intensified human activities and global climate change, forest ecosystems are facing serious threats. Foremost is the forest canopy. The conservation and sustainable use of biodiversity in canopy under climate change has become a hot issue in the field of modern ecology and is receiving more and more attention from scholars in such fields as forest ecology, climatology and environmental science. As a result, the China Biodiversity Monitoring and Research Network has set up a monitoring network for biodiversity monitoring of canopy based on the platform for monitoring the biodiversity of the forest canopy crane within the network. The special network will, in accordance with international standards, unify monitoring indicators and standardize monitoring standards. Based on the diversity of large-scale canopy-cover plants (including epiphytic and epiphytic plants), animal diversity, microbial diversity and their Dynamic monitoring and long-term monitoring of microclimate of canopy, four dynamic update databases of microclimate, canopy diversity, arthropod diversity and microbial diversity were set up to monitor the changes of biodiversity in typical canopy forests in China. The law reveals its impact on the functioning of forest ecosystems and its response to global change.
